This is still against the rules as just modding the image files client side can be used to cheat. You are not allowed to modify any of the files other than Options.cfg to allow dual logging. And just a warning, they can easily tell if you have modified them.
This is from the EULA that you agree to everytime you logon,
"You may not use any third party software to modify the Software or to change game play"
This is from Tiggs -09-01-05 10:55pm
"Changing anything with game play is considered against our EULA or TOS agreement including changing art, music ect."
Thats the official answer
